Application
Mainly used in urban streets and green areas, near the overhead lines of buildings, as well as the power supply security and operation and management requirements of the vast rural areas continue to improve. Particularly suitable for use in densely populated cities, towns and green areas. The use of overhead insulated cables can reduce the spacing and parallel spacing of cable crossings, laying convenient, high flexibility to reduce the occupation of the space corridor, and can greatly reduce the line failure caused by the number of blackouts and electric shock accidents, improve grid security And reliability.
*0 kv voltage class insulation structure has two kinds of light ordinary insulation and thin insulation,, light and thin insulation adapted to the trunk and the surrounding environment is not frequent contact without a lot of dust pollution. Ordinary insulation structure adapted to the frequent contact with the trunk and the environment more serious dust pollution of the occasion. Multi-core cable structure in spite of the space with a small, flexible laying, etc., but the line maintenance is not convenient.
